
Jane Fonda told Larry King that she is happy Paris Hilton is going to the slammer. Fonda said that people less privileged than Hilton would have received an "ever harsher punishment."
She said, "I'm glad she's being sentenced. I'm glad she is going to do the time. If she were black, if she were poor, she would have done it much sooner."
"I believe these young people have to, you know, have to - have to learn their lessons. You pay for irresponsibility. Kids need structure. Kids need a good foundation and values. I was lucky, my dad had values and he passed them on. If you don't have that in your life as a young person, it's really tough. And especially if you're rich and spoiled and you are made into a celebrity."
